Events

  • 1889: Maria Vetsera, a 17-year old baroness of Greek descent, commits suicide with her lover: Crown Prince Rudolph of Austria-Hungary.
  • 1925: Patriarch Constantine VI of Constantinople is deported by the Turkish government.
  • 1929: Greek women acquire the right to vote.
  • 1995: Greek archaeologist, Lena Souvlatzi, announces in Egypt that she has discovered the tomb of Alexander the Great.

Feast days

  • Today is Three Hierarchs Day, a feast day for Greek schools. It honours the memory of:

John Chrysostom, Gregory Nazianzenus and Saint Basil.
